As a Quality Assurance Specialist , you will be Roche's focal point for driving quality excellence, overseeing RSS Finance and Procurement Support operations, and promoting continuous improvement and compliance across multiple business areas. About the opportunity: Conduct QA evaluations of recorded calls, chat interactions, and tickets across D2P-T&E-GFS programs using standardized scoring criteria. Evaluate agent compliance with service standards, scripts, and knowledge management protocols, while mediating QA disputes and technical inquiries.

Analyze Voice of Customer (CSAT) data and overall metrics to deliver actionable insights and strategic recommendations to Operations leadership. Develop and deliver comprehensive QA training programs for new hires and Focus Group evaluators. Present overall quality metrics, maintain real-time global dashboards, and escalate critical issues or customer complaints to leadership.

Manage and maintain QA systems and documentation with regular updates and reviews. Lead strategic ad-hoc projects aimed at identifying improvement opportunities and driving operational excellence. Conduct regular Governance Calls with key stakeholders to align on quality priorities and strategic initiatives.

Who you are: Professional with solid experience in operational quality assurance and multi-channel monitoring (calls, chats, and tickets). Proven ability to analyze customer satisfaction feedback (CSAT) and translate insights into actionable operational improvements. Skilled in developing and delivering QA training programs to enhance evaluator and team performance.

Proficient in performance metrics management and maintaining real-time global reporting dashboards. Strong background in managing QA systems, maintaining documentation, and ensuring process compliance. Experienced in resolving QA disputes and driving calibration processes to maintain evaluation consistency.

Analytical mindset with a strong focus on governance and leading stakeholder alignment meetings. Autonomous worker capable of driving strategic ad-hoc initiatives for continuous improvement. Excellent verbal and written communication skills to present insights and escalate critical issues to leadership.

Problem-solving mindset dedicated to global standardization, compliance, and quality excellence. - Bachelor’s degree - Advanced English proficiency (fluent for conversational, written, and global meeting environments). - Availability to work in a hybrid work model .
